Pakistani couple came for Umrah about six months ago. The lady was pregnant. At the end of their Umrah the woman health issue developed and she gave birth to a premature baby of just six months old pregnancy. The baby girl was put into an incubator with bleak chances of survival.
The couples visa got expired and they didn’t have money to stay back so they left for Karachi. The baby survived and got better. The hospital contacted the immigration department who contacted Pakistan House at Madina. They traced the parents in Karachi. Their case was sent to the foreign office Islamabad who got the visas of both the parents affixed. The consulate sent the case to the foreign office which got their visas stamped. The couple reached now. They handed them the baby and after getting legal formalities completed the baby will travel back to Pakistan.
Mainly three people dealt with the case, Ch Abdul Waheed of Ministry of Hajj who coordinated with local hospital at Madina Basit Abbasi Counsel Welfare wing who contacted the couple and got all paper work and formalities completed with local authorities and Shehryar Akbar Khan who sent the case to foreign office Islamabad and pursued there and got the visas affixed for the parent to travel to Saudi Arabia.
